<paragraph pageId="0" pageNumber="75">Description.</paragraph>
<paragraph pageId="0" pageNumber="75">Basidiocarps annual, effused-reflexed to pileate, broadly attached, without taste or odor and soft corky when fresh. Pilei conchate, laterally fused, convex towards margin, projecting up to 1.5 cm, 7 cm wide and 6 mm thick at base. Pileal surface yellowish brown to dark brown, velutinate, concentrically sulcate with zoned; margin acute, yellowish brown. Pore surface yellowish brown when dry, glancing; margin distinct, yellowish, up to 2 mm wide; pores circular to angular, 5-7 per mm; dissepiments thin, entire. Context yellowish brown to dull brown, corky, up to 3 mm thick. Tubes yellowish brown, paler than context, corky, up to 3 mm long.</paragraph>

<paragraph pageId="0" pageNumber="75">Hyphal structure.</paragraph>
<paragraph pageId="0" pageNumber="75">Hyphal system dimitic; generative hyphae simple septate; tissue darkening but otherwise unchanged in KOH.</paragraph>
